Question: All roses are flowers. Some flowers are red. Therefore, some roses are red. Is this conclusion valid?

Options:

  1. Yes
  2. No
  3. Only if more information is provided
  4. None of the above

Correct Answer: No

Solution:

The conclusion is not valid. While all roses are flowers, it does not necessarily follow that some roses are red.
